What kinds of events does business insurance cover?
Basic property insurance policies generally cover losses caused by fire or lightening and the cost ofremoving property to protect it from further damage. “Extended perils” including windstorm, hail,
explosion, riot and civil commotion, and damage cause by aircraft, automobiles or vandalism, are
usually covered in the standard policy. Other important perils, often not covered, include earthquake
and flood damage, building collapse, and glass breakage.
